WELCOME TO THE EHS BAND PROGRAM
EHS Band Stadium Photo 1
The focus of our curricular program is on comprehensive musicianship – the development of musical perception, aesthetic sensitivity, and technical mastery. Parents, families, friends and the community are given the opportunity to see this on display through our performances at concerts and various school events. There are many social enrichment benefits and the development of life skills learned by all of our band members, but these are in addition to the foundation of the program's fundamental priority: music education.


Being in band means many things for students. Although it may seem as though we are simply completing one performance and then preparing for the next, there is a much greater educational agenda being shared every day in the rehearsal room. Learning music, and learning about music, shares beauty with our students, prepares them for their future endeavors beyond EHS, and offers them opportunity for challenge, growth, and achievement.
 
The Eagan High School Band Program is comprised of three band directors and roughly 330 EHS students and provides a wide variety of instrumental opportunities. The band program routinely performs at over 50 events each year including band concerts, athletic events, theater productions, and school pep fests. The band program is supported in a variety of ways by our Band Boosters (information below), and is proud to be a part of the widely recognized band programs of the greater ISD 196 community. 

Ensembles

Concert Bands

Five curricular concert bands serve as the core of our program:

  • 9th Grade Band
    • All 9th grade band students participate in the only grade-based year of band at the high school level.
  • Concert and Symphonic Bands
    • Evenly balanced bands, consisting of a mix of 10-12th grade band students.
  • Wind Ensemble
    • Top audition-based band for 10-12th grade band students.

Marching Bands

Two curricular marching bands, performing at home football games at the EHS Stadium:

  • 9th Grade Marching Band
    • All 9th grade band students participate in this marching band to learn the fundamentals of the marching band concept and performing once or twice towards the end of the home football season.
  • Varsity Marching Band
    • All 10-12th grade band students participate in this marching band, advancing their knowledge of the marching arts and performing at all home football games.

Solo/Ensemble

All EHS Band Students participate in our annual Solo/Ensemble event, an opportunity for them to prepare a solo or small ensemble piece and perform for a clinician for feedback and scoring based on the MSHSL Solo/Ensemble adjudication forms.

International Tours

Every three years, the EHS Band Program travels to an international destination with the dual intent of performing and casually touring. Past trips have included side-by-side concerts with local school bands, performances at notable locations and monuments, and exploration of tourist sights that have made these trips some of the most memorable experience of many band students. Past destinations have included countries such as France, Greece, China, Puerto Rico, Italy and in March of 2024 we will be traveling to Spain.

Community Engagement

The public community has the opportunity to connect with our band program each year through a variety of events. All EHS Band concerts are free and open to the public, and many other band performances – such as athletic events – lend themselves naturally to connecting to community members who might otherwise never see the band program's work on display.

One of the primary community events that the EHS Band Program participates in each year is the Eagan July 4th Funfest Parade. Band members from all grades voluntarily join this performing ensemble to celebrate July 4th with our community.

The EHS Band Program has also performed at various events locally for both private and public entities. Examples of these events include:

  • City of Eagan "State of the City" speech for the mayor
  • Delta all-company luncheon
  • Blue Cross Blue Shield CEO introduction
  • Eagan Outlet Mall grand opening
  • Commons on Marice, Eagan Pointe Senior Living, Clare Bridge, and other senior living/nursing home facilities
